How To Repair Registry
The Windows Registry is often called the heart, brain, or soul of the Windows operating system. To some extent these experts are right. Windows requires the Registry to work properly.
If its Registry integrity is not maintained, the computer will inevitably crash.
The Windows Registry contains information on drivers, hardware settings, services, protocols, application data, and much more.
Many Windows "gurus" recommend that all Windows systems should have Registry maintenance done every three months, possibly even more often. It is important to remove old references to items that have been removed from inventory. Any person that installs or uninstalls software often should fix the windows registry more frequently. Experts recommend so because installing and uninstalling software are two main reasons for unused or unwanted entries.
Remember to be very careful. It's possible to crash the whole system if you don't fix the Computer Registry correctly.

As a matter of fact, there is an editor built right in to the Windows Registry. Go to Start, Run, type regedit.exe, then click OK to view the built-in Registry Editor. This built-in editor allows you to easily navigate within the Registry so that you can make any changes necessary. The problem with this approach is that the typical Windows system has hundreds of thousands of Registry entries. Some are just hard to understand. You will find some to be really ambiguous while others are fraught with exceptional peril.
Regedit is missing all source of intelligence about what to change, what to delete, and what to leave alone. Regedit can not know what is needed or not needed, or is no longer being used by the system. It also has no way of knowing what may be missing.
